A CONTINENTAL BAROQUE GOLD POMANDER
probably German, 17th/early 18th century
Gourd-shaped vari-scent bottle, the four segments hinged to the base around a rectangular central column to be closed by a common screwed cap at the top, each of the loculi closed by a sliding lid at its inner side, the engraved finial with suspensory loop, engraved overall with scrolls and foliage, spreading foot with plain concave base
2¼ in. (56 mm.) high
½ oz. (18 gr.)
